@charset "utf-8";

/* CSS Document */
body{ color: #333; font-family: "Hiragino Kaku Gothic Pro", Meiryo, Osaka, Arial, sans-serif; font-size: 12px; line-height: 1.5; }

a{ color: #009F88; }
a:hover{ color: #009F88; text-decoration:none; }

#wrapper{ display:block; width:875px; padding:0; margin:0 auto; height:6500px; position:relative; }
#header-solidline{ position:fixed; width:100%; border-top:2px solid #000; }


aside{ position:fixed; top:2px; width:210px; z-index:10; }

nav{ background: url(../images/nav_bg.jpg) no-repeat top left; margin:10px 0 15px; position:relative; }
nav ul{ padding-top:5px;}
.navStairs{ position:absolute; top:5px; right:0; }
.nav1f{ margin-top:98px; padding-bottom:5px; }

#info{ position:relative; margin:15px 0; }
.formBtn{ position:absolute; top:123px; left:20px; }


#top, .container{ position:fixed; top:2px; opacity:1; width:640px; height:840px; margin-left:235px; overflow:hidden; z-index:2; }

#top ul{ margin:20px 0 16px; }
.browser{ width:350px; margin:0 auto; padding:5px; border:1px solid #009F88; text-align:center; }

.container p{ margin:10px 0; }
.container h2{ margin-bottom:8px; }



/* Clear (used for horizontal thumbnails)
-------------------------------------------*/
.clear{	clear: both; display: block; overflow: hidden; visibility: hidden; width: 0; height: 0; float: none; }
